The Gigolo ({{zh|t=鴨王}}) is a 2015 Hong Kong erotic drama film directed and written by Au Cheuk-man and starring Dominic Ho, Candy Yuen, Jeana Ho, Hazel Tong and Winnie Leung. A sequel titled The Gigolo 2 was released on 14 January 2016 with Dominic Ho reprising his role as Fung.{{cite web |url= https://www.scmp.com/lifestyle/article/1900663/film-review-gigolo-2-hong-kong-sex-comedy-stilted-take-prostitution | title=Film review: The Gigolo 2 - Hong Kong sex comedy a stilted take on prostitution |date=2016-01-14 |accessdate= 2022-11-03 |newspaper=South China Morning Post| author=Advertising partner}}
Plot
The film opens with Fung exercising on the vertical bar at the balcony of his house. Then it follows on through to how he started his life as a gigolo to him becoming an actor and a lover of his director, a rich man's daughter.

Box office
The film opened to HK$2.33 million (US$300,620) over four days.{{cite web |url= http://www.filmbiz.asia/news/running-man-sprints-to-victory-in-china | title=Running Man sprints to victory in China |date=2015-02-04 |accessdate= 2015-03-25 |work= Film Business Asia}} It has grossed a total of HK$5.58 million (US$720,000).{{cite web |url= http://www.filmbiz.asia/news/new-local-films-disappoint-at-china-box-office%E2%80%A8 | title=New local films disappoint at China box office |date=2015-02-10 |accessdate= 2015-03-25 |work= Film Business Asia}}
